ALEXANDRIA, Va., June 18 -- United States Patent no. 12,324,696, issued on June 10, was assigned to Cleerly Inc. (Denver).

"Systems, devices, and methods for non-invasive image-based plaque analysis and risk determination" was invented by James K. Min (Chapel Hill, N.C.) and Tami Crabtree (Santa Rosa, Calif.).

According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"Various embodiments described herein relate to systems, devices, and methods for non-invasive image-based plaque analysis and risk determination.
